ADHD meds and sleep: One of the side effects that are routinely monitored in children taking ADHD medications is problems with sleep. When sleep becomes disrupted, medication doses or types are often changed. It is important that the prescribing physician be made aware of this problem so that it can be addressed appropriately. Some children who have failed trials of various medications are given Clonidine.

ADHD: Melatonin a natural substance in our brain often helps some children with insomnia secondary to medications. It is available over the counter.
